Licensing and Regulation: The Non-Negotiable Foundation
This is arguably the most critical aspect. Reputable software providers operate under strict licenses from recognized regulatory bodies. These licenses ensure that games are fair, random, and that the provider adheres to stringent operational standards. For an experienced gambler, seeing licenses from authorities like the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C), or the Alderney Gambling Control Commission (AGCC) is a clear indicator of reliability. Without proper licensing, the integrity of the games and the security of your funds are always in question. Always prioritize providers that openly display their licensing information.

Return to Player (RTP) Percentages: The Player’s Edge
RTP is a theoretical percentage indicating the amount of wagered money a slot or casino game pays back to players over time. Experienced gamblers know that higher RTP percentages generally equate to better long-term value. While individual game RTPs vary, some providers are known for consistently offering games with competitive RTPs across their portfolio. Transparency regarding RTPs is a hallmark of a trustworthy provider, often publishing these figures within the game information or on their website.
Fairness and Randomness: The RNG Guarantee
At the heart of all online casino games is the Random Number Generator (RNG). This complex algorithm ensures that every spin of a slot, every card dealt, and every dice roll is completely random and unpredictable. Reputable software providers have their RNGs regularly audited and certified by independent third-party agencies (e.g., eCOGRA, iTech Labs, GLI). These certifications provide crucial assurance that the games are fair and not rigged, a fundamental concern for any serious gambler.
